7. Southern Lantern Festival

On 11/11/11 11:11:11pm, hundreds of lanterns lit the sky at Cuenca Park, Alabang. It was raining really hard last night, but through prayers and a couple of wishes, the event pushed through. I cannot tell you how pictures cannot give justice to how beautiful the sky looked. It was amazing.

Perhaps this is one of those once in a lifetime things not just because of the time, but because of the people you chose you celebrate it with. I spent mine with a few friends as an advance celebration of our barkada’s 6th anniversary.

I spent it with two of my favorite gentlemen, after a few songs on the piano and stories shared over a good dinner. For people who only see each other a few times a year, I can’t tell you how special tonight was for me. I missed them, a lot. I also got to see a lot of old friends that I haven’t seen in a while.

It’s one of those nights that you feel as if you’re part of something bigger. I had a good night tonight, and really, I can’t imagine having spent it any other way. :)
